In the article the author imparts the experience of teaching project disciplines using medium-level computer systems beginning with lower level with the further transition to upper level systems. The results of the introduction of an experimental technique of teaching project training are given. The article considers the introduction of an experimental technique of project training in the course "The fundamentals of robotic systems automation". The project suggests applying CAD systems to develop a geometrical model of a submersible craft, which will be used in future to design project documentation as well as a control system and a simulator. The project distinction is affected with conditions of individual assignment fulfilment without using ready solutions. The project subject-matter is defined with knowledge system of future bachelor specialization in the area of robotics. The article demonstrates stage methods of training and supervision over project fulfilment with IT application according to modular approach. In practice bachelors take intense interest in theoretical and practical project-based learning if they use modern IT.
